Arrow Component - Arrow Length

I am trying to make the arrow component update it’s length on tick, but it only seems to do so once I hide it and then make it visible again.
The value definitely does update, as a print string will confirm.
Any help would be appreciated!

How about this?

ezgif.com-optimize.gif